A simple harmonic oscillator consists of a 100 g mass attached to a spring whose force constant is 104 dyne / cm. The mass is displaced 3 cm and released from rest. Calculate

a- the natural frequency v0 and the period t0 .

b- the total energy

c- the maximum velocity
